Home
last modified time | relevance | path

Searched defs:LayerCreationArgs (Results 1 – 3 of 3) sorted by relevance

/frameworks/native/services/surfaceflinger/
DLayer.h86 struct LayerCreationArgs { struct
90 SurfaceFlinger* flinger;
91 const sp<Client> client;
92 std::string name;
93 uint32_t w;
94 uint32_t h;
95 uint32_t flags;
96 LayerMetadata metadata;
98 pid_t callingPid;
99 uid_t callingUid;
[all …]
DLayer.cpp185 LayerCreationArgs::LayerCreationArgs(SurfaceFlinger* flinger, sp<Client> client, std::string name, in LayerCreationArgs() function in android::LayerCreationArgs
/frameworks/native/services/surfaceflinger/tests/unittests/
DTestableSurfaceFlinger.h140 sp<BufferQueueLayer> createBufferQueueLayer(const LayerCreationArgs&) override { in createBufferQueueLayer()
144 sp<BufferStateLayer> createBufferStateLayer(const LayerCreationArgs&) override { in createBufferStateLayer()
148 sp<EffectLayer> createEffectLayer(const LayerCreationArgs&) override { return nullptr; } in createEffectLayer()
150 sp<ContainerLayer> createContainerLayer(const LayerCreationArgs&) override { in createContainerLayer()